Spring Classic Clinic & Show

Where Hands-On Learning Takes Center Stage

Step into fair season feeling confident and prepared! The Spring Classic Clinic & Show is a two-day event that combines hands-on learning with real show experience. Youth participants learn showmanship fundamentals from the pros to help them grow and refine their craft.

Day 1: Learning & Skill Building
We kick off the event with interactive clinics led by industry experts and experienced showmen. We’ll cover showmanship techniques, fitting tips, and nutrition strategies specific to cattle, sheep, goats, and swine. Exhibitors gain practical techniques and tips whether they’re preparing for their first show, or just wanting some extra practice.

Day 2: Putting Skills Into Action
The second day brings learning to life in the show ring. Youth exhibitors will have the opportunity to showcase what they’ve learned in a supportive, educational livestock show environment. Throughout the day, feedback and specific instruction on how to prepare for the upcoming summer show season will be provided. This show is open to both clinic participants and the youth across our wider community.

Join Us!
The Spring Classic Clinic & Show is rooted in mentorship, education, and community. It’s a place where youth exhibitors support each other, learn from experienced voices, and grow in skill and precision.

Camping

Dry camping spaces and show-out-of-trailer spaces are the same locations on the grounds. Exhibitors wishing to stay overnight must reserve a dry camping space. Priority will be given to those participating in the Saturday clinic.

If camping spaces are not fully reserved, remaining spaces will be released for Sunday-only show-out-of-trailer use.

Any trailer left on the grounds overnight must reserve and pay for a camping space, even if no one is staying in the trailer. Space is limited.

Spaces go on sale on April 1.

  • Full weekend: $120
  • Overnight: $75
  • Sunday only: $65 (if available)
